
From the Organizer
Come join the WoodCreek HOA Social Committee for the third annual WoodCreek Cares Charity 5k race and fun run, helping to support families facing a very rare disease called STXBP1. This year, our funds raised will be going to STXBP1 Foundation
Registration:
Awards: Top Three Overall Male and Female Finishers in the 5k.
Giveaway: Race registration includes t-shirt. Sizes include Youth - S, M, L, Adult - S, M, L, XL, XXL.
*Registrations after 9/25 are not guaranteed a t-shirt
